Man Finds Possible Grenade At Cardiff State Beach

A man using a metal detector to scan for buried valuables at Cardiff State Beach this afternoon uncovered a rusty object that
he believed might be a hand grenade.
The discovery off the 2700 South Coast 101 in Encinitas was reported
just after 3 p.m., sheriff's Lt. Mike Munsey said.
Deputies kept the public out of the area while a bomb squad examined the
object, the nature of which remained unclear in the early evening.
